Bio-resource Innovations Network for Eastern Africa Development (Bio-Innovate) seeks to recruit a highly competent and dynamic Assistant Program Manager.

Bio-Innovate Program is a newly established multidisciplinary competitive funding mechanism, for biosciences and product oriented innovation activities in Eastern Africa, through the Bioresources Innovation Fund, supporting applications for regional, multi-disciplinary innovation projects in Burundi, Ethiopia, Kenya, Rwanda, Tanzania and Uganda.

The Bio-innovate Program is supported by a grant SEK 90m (USD 12m) from the Swedish International Development Cooperation Agency (Sida). The Bio-Innovate niche is characterized by a focus on the applications of bio-resource innovations, to support sustainable growth and transformation of the agricultural and environmental sub-sectors, from primary production to value addition, while enhancing adaptability to climatic change and strengthening innovation policy.

The program has four thematic areas (crop production, adaptability and diversification; environmental protection and management; technology incubation; and bioresources innovation policy analysis), all of which are closely connected to and build on AU/NEPAD Consolidated Plan of Action for Africa’s Science and Technology.

Bio-Innovate Program will focus on delivering new products through bioscience innovation systems involving a broad range of actors, including scientists, private sector, policy makers, NGOs and other practitioners.

It will use modern biosciences to improve agriculture and conserve the environment through improving crop productivity and resilience to climate change in small-scale farming systems; improving the efficiency of the agro-processing industry to add value to local bio-resources.

The program will also develop sound policies for commercializing products from biosciences research; and investigate innovative delivery systems.

Bio-Innovate Program is managed by the International Livestock Research Institute (ILRI). It is co-located on ILRI’s Nairobi campus with the BecA -ILRI Hub, a biosciences research platform that is part of AU/NEPAD’s Africa Biosciences Initiative.
